As Freddie Mercury might have put it, given the chance: is this the real life of central Europeans circa 1400, or is this just fantasy? Historical accuracy has been the beating heart of Kingdom Come: Deliverance since its original 2018 release, and although questions were rightly raised about the ethnic composition of that game's population, nobody cast doubt on developer Warhorse's ability to conjure a place from the farthest reaches of time and paint it as vividly as the medium's ever seen.
That remains the most captivating element of this sequel, though it's joined by a raft of refinements. The most surprising of which, given the dour setting, is comedy.
But even setting aside the laughs, Kingdom Come: Deliverance II's storytelling immediately feels different. Playing the first game, you would hardly have guessed that studio head and game director Dan Vávra had previously led development on the Mafia series.
There, some excellent narrative grounding introduced you to protagonist Henry's family, his village and his simple existence before all three were razed to the ground, leading to a Skyrim-like quest structure within its open world.
KCDII, though, shares that sense Mafia and its sequel had of a vast, historically accurate space being used not as real estate for random collectibles and map markers, but as a lavish backdrop for tightly scripted linear sequences.

Citizen Sleeper 2: Starward Vector
Stabiliser was the core of Citizen Sleeper, in both its mechanics and metaphors. It was medication, essentially, the only way to halt your own planned obsolescence. As an android Sleeper, you'd been sold into indentured servitude by your 'original', the person who signed a contract to have their personality copied and emulated inside a robotic frame, as cheap labour. That kind of corporate arrangement is rarely built to last.

Donkey Kong Country Returns HD
Buy the deluxe edition of this HD Wii remake and, alongside the cartridge, you'll receive a little plastic barrel. While the Kong family has been synonymous with such vessels since 1981, a cynic might suggest that underlining the connection might be unwise, lest Nintendo be accused of scraping the bottom of one itself. After all, Tropical Freeze got this same treatment in 2018, courtesy of Nintendo's realisation, in the early days of Switch, that it now had a home for Wii U's more unfairly forgotten releases. The arrival, seven years later, of that game's relatively primitive predecessor can only seem like a final spot of mopping up before the Switch doors are closed for good. It could also, perhaps, be taken as another sign of renewed interest in the character, in light of the addition of a Donkey Kong Country area to the Super Nintendo World park in Japan, and the rumours of a cinematic spinoff that have circled since The Super Mario Bros Movie's enormous success.
